Skills and Qualifications
- You must possess a HNC or SVQ III in Childcare and Education or equivalent
- You must be registered or gain your registration with the Scottish Social Services Council (SSSC)
- Knowledge and understanding of:
- The individual development needs of young children
- The central role of parents / carers in the lives of young children and respect this role
- Local and National guidelines, Curriculum, childcare provision and procedures

How to prepare for a job interview at Little Stars Nursery
✨Know Your Stuff
Familiarise yourself with the latest guidelines and resources in childcare. Make sure you can discuss how these documents influence your approach to nurturing children's development. This shows that you're not just qualified, but also genuinely interested in the field.
✨Show Your Team Spirit
Be ready to share examples of how you've worked effectively within a team. Highlight your ability to maintain positive relationships and how you handle constructive criticism. This is crucial for a Nursery Practitioner role where teamwork is key.
✨Demonstrate Your Initiative
Think of specific instances where you've used your initiative to improve a situation or support a child's needs. This could be through creative activities or adapting your approach based on individual children's requirements. It’s all about showing that you can think on your feet!
✨Engage with Parents
Prepare to discuss how you would approach communication with parents and carers. Share your thoughts on building supportive relationships and how you would involve them in their child's learning journey. This will show that you understand the importance of collaboration in childcare.
